What is Onpage SEO?

On-page optimization refers to actions taken within your website in order to improve its ranking in search engines. On-page optimization includes site architecture, page titles and meta tags. Image alt text is also included. Off-page search refers only to activities that do not directly impact your website's ranking. These activities can include backlinks as well as social media shares and press releases.

What is an SEO Campaign?

An SEO campaign refers to a set of activities that improve the visibility of particular pages or domain names in search engines like Google and Yahoo. These activities include optimising the title tags and meta description tags, URL structure pages, images, internal links, and page content.

Keyword research is a key part of SEO campaigns. This involves identifying keywords that are likely to increase organic traffic. Once keywords have been identified, they must be optimized throughout the entire website, from the homepage to individual pages.


What is a PPC Ad?

Pay-per–click ads are text based advertisements that appear at top or bottom on a page.

These ads are highly targeted and advertisers pay only when someone clicks them.
